Pharma Spark Society Organized Seminar on Pharmacovigilance 

Islamabad, October 19, 2022 (PPI-OT):A seminar on pharmacovigilance was held under supervision of literary club. Dr. Talib Hussain was invited as the guest speaker. Dr. Talib Hussain is highly educated and HEC Approved PhD Supervisor, Registered Pharmacist with Punjab Pharmacy Council, Pakistan. Here is the brief educational background, he had done his B. Pharmacy and M.Phil in pharmaceutics from Bahauddin Zakariya University Multan and PhD Pharmacy from Department of Pharmacy University of Huddersfield, UK.

He is highly competent Pharmacist. He served as Assistant Professor in COMSTS University Islamabad (CUI), Lahore Campus and University of Lahore (UOL). He also worked as Drug Inspector (BS-17) in Drug Control Wing. He also worked as Production Pharmacist in Selmore Pharmaceuticals (Pvt) Ltd, Pakistan. His skills and expertise include Oral drug delivery, Hot-melt solid dispersions, Hydrogel formulations, Pre-formulation, Isothermal titration calorimetry (ITC), SEM, DSC, TGA, XRD, Origin 8.5, Animal Studies, and Drug Regulatory Affairs.

In the seminar importance of pharmacovigilance was discussed with students of Pharmacy. As a guest speaker Dr. Talib Hussain discussed that pharmacovigilance is the science and activities relating to the detection, assessment, understanding and prevention of adverse effects or any other medicine/vaccine related problem and the importance of pharmacovigilance. The whole seminar were interactive and students showed their interest in the respective topic. There was a session of questions in which students asked about their queries. At the end of seminar Dr. Talib Hussain was given souvenir by Dr. Muhammad Tariq Khan Assistant Professor at Faculty of Pharmacy.
